erika 01-07-2003 08:57 AM

Yes I can ship cats, Ive sent two kitties from edmonton to oklahoma city and one to california, these were my own kittens i sent, I sent one american airlines, that before they changed their policies and the other went out Air Canada
I have to have a certificate from the vet certifing his shots and a proper carrier for him to fly in, they actually take to flying really good.
